Заполнить @ Html.DropDownList списком с помощью MVC

Я пытаюсь заполнить @ Html.DropDownList списком с помощью MVC и Razor. Ниже мой код для контроллера. Поэтому мне нужно выбрать список из своего ViewBag и заполнить раскрывающийся список.

public ActionResult Register()
    {
        sparklingEntities context = new sparklingEntities();
        var query = (from discs in context.Disciplines
                     select discs).ToList();
        List<string> listOfDiscs = new List<string>();
        foreach (var item in query)
        {
            listOfDiscs.Add(item.Discipline);
        }
        ViewBag.ListOfDisciplines = listOfDiscs;
        return View();
    }

Спасибо за помощь.

7
задан tereško 29 April 2013 в 21:56
поделиться